Imaging: Typically, a pelvic ultrasound can evaluate the uterus and ovaries but a hysterosalpingogram evaluates the fallopian tubes. In our practice, we have equipment, however, that allows us to evaluate the tubes and uterine cavity during the pelvic ultrasound.
